An Exploration of Color and Texture: Moroccan Carpets

Moroccan rugs are renowned for their captivating visual splendor. Each piece is a testament to the rich artistic heritage of Morocco, where generations of artisans have perfected the art of weaving. From the vibrant colors to the intricate motifs, Moroccan carpets offer a visual feast that transports the viewer to a world of ancient traditions and exquisite craftsmanship.

  • The process of weaving a Moroccan carpet involves using natural materials, such as wool, silk, or cotton.
  • Skilled weavers meticulously interlace the threads to form intricate motifs that tell stories
  • Moroccan carpets are often embellished with framing elements, adding another layer of beauty.

Historically, these carpets were placed in homes and mosques as a symbol of wealth. Today, they are highly sought after by collectors and interior designers alike, adding a touch of elegance to any space.
